Mark Noble has opened up on what West Ham United manager David Moyes told him about Jarrod Bowen recently.

West Ham sporting director Mark Noble has lifted the lid on something David Moyes told him about Jarrod Bowen, when speaking on TNT Sports today.

Bowen, 27, has been in sensational form for the Hammers this season, with 12 goals and four assists to his name already, and he has received praise from some of the biggest name sin the game including the likes of Jurgen Klopp.

Signed from Hull City in January 2020, Bowen recently signed a new seven-year deal with West Ham, and has since drawn comparisons with Noble due to the fact that he could see out his career at the London Stadium.

The hard-working England international has seen his role change slightly with the Hammers this season, and has been filling in as a centre-forward during Michail Antonio’s absence.

It seems as though Moyes has had him earmarked as a striker for a while now though…

Mark Noble shares what Moyes told him about Jarrod Bowen

The Hammers sporting director was at the London Stadium today for our Premier League clash with Manchester United.

And Noble shared something that Moyes told him about Jarrod a few months back, when speaking on TNT Sports (December 23rd, 11:58am):

“The manager said to me months ago now that he sees Jarrod as a number nine and he thinks at some point he’ll move there.”

Whilst Bowen is a very useful option to have in the centre-forward role, I still believe he’s at his best when playing out wide on the right.

If Moyes does sign a top-class centre-forward at any point, I fully expect Jarrod to move back out wide, with Mohammed kudus moving into the number 10 role.

Mark Noble let it be known that David Moyes believes Jarrod Bowen will end up as a striker, but I’m not so sure.

That said, it’s good to know that he can play there if we need him to.
